Pats Dominate on National Stage

It’s hard not to write this article without a shit-eating grin on my face. That win last night was just pure satisfaction. As much as I love watching the Pats embarrass the Jets (and the Jets embarrass themselves for that matter), it’s just different when your team can man handle an actual opponent. Houston came into this game with a chip on their shoulder, sitting pretty at 11-1, and boy were they quickly put in their place. You don’t just waltz into Foxborough in December and expect to take down New England. Not in our house.

“Brady could run this offense with Houston Texans v New England PatriotsVivian and a baby carriage.” I heard that from 98.5 Sports Hub during halftime and it couldn’t sum up our night any better. I feel bad even touching on the offense because I don’t think I could do it justice. Brady just took complete control of the field. I mean you know it’s a good night when Mallet’s throwing picks halfway through the fourth quarter. On the defensive side, what’s there to complain about? Everyone stepped up, even with Dennard and Talib getting hurt. McCourty had an amazing pick in the endzone and Arrington even managed to break up a few plays, some luckier than others. It’s continuous improvement, although I think Arrington would find it a lot easier to defend the pass if he looked for the ball once in a while. But I can’t complain about last night. There’s just something about taking down the top ranked team in the NFL on a national stage that makes it easy to smile on this Tuesday morning in New England.
